WebAssembly (Wasm) Aplikasi Teknologi Cerdas Super Cepat

Performa Aplikasi Web dengan WebAssembly

Beritateknologi.co.id WebAssembly (Wasm). Teknologi ini memungkinkan aplikasi web berjalan dengan performa mendekati native, serta mendukung banyak bahasa pemrograman selain JavaScript.Pengguna ingin pengalaman yang cepat, responsif, dan aman, sama seperti aplikasi desktop.

Apa Itu WebAssembly?

WebAssembly, atau Wasm, adalah standar baru dalam pengembangan web. Teknologi ini memungkinkan kode dijalankan di browser dengan kecepatan hampir setara aplikasi native. Selain itu, Wasm lebih cepat, efisien, dan aman dibanding JavaScript dalam menangani aplikasi berat.
Dengan Wasm, developer dapat menulis kode menggunakan bahasa seperti C, C++, Rust, atau Go. Setelah itu, kode bisa dikompilasi ke format WebAssembly agar berjalan langsung di browser.

Read More

Kenapa WebAssembly Penting?

Sebelum hadirnya WebAssembly, JavaScript menjadi satu-satunya bahasa yang berjalan di browser. Akan tetapi, JavaScript memiliki keterbatasan performa. Hal ini terasa terutama pada aplikasi yang membutuhkan grafik tinggi, machine learning, atau simulasi kompleks.
Karena itu, WebAssembly hadir dengan berbagai keunggulan:
• Performa Tinggi – Kode berjalan mendekati kecepatan native.
• Keamanan –
Beroperasi di sandbox browser sehingga lebih aman.
• Portabilitas –
Didukung oleh browser modern seperti Chrome, Firefox, Safari, dan Edge.
• Multibahasa –
Mendukung berbagai bahasa, bukan hanya JavaScript.


Contoh Penggunaan WebAssembly

Teknologi ini sudah dipakai dalam berbagai aplikasi populer. Misalnya:
Game Online – Unity dan Unreal Engine bisa diekspor ke Wasm.
Aplikasi Produktivitas – Photoshop versi web memanfaatkan Wasm untuk performa optimal.
Machine Learning – TensorFlow.js menggunakan Wasm agar perhitungan AI lebih cepat.
Pemrosesan Data – Cocok untuk kompresi, enkripsi, hingga simulasi tingkat lanjut.


Masa Depan WebAssembly

Perkembangan Wasm kini tidak terbatas pada browser. Saat ini, teknologi tersebut juga hadir di sisi server melalui runtime seperti Wasmtime dan Wasmer. Selain itu, perusahaan besar seperti Microsoft, Google, dan Mozilla ikut berinvestasi dalam pengembangan ekosistemnya.
Dengan demikian, WebAssembly diprediksi akan menjadi fondasi utama aplikasi web. Performa yang mendekati aplikasi desktop dan pengalaman pengguna yang lebih baik akan menjadikannya teknologi penting di masa depan.


Kesimpulan

WebAssembly adalah teknologi revolusioner yang mengubah cara aplikasi web dibangun. Berkat kecepatan tinggi, keamanan, dan fleksibilitas lintas bahasa, Wasm siap menjadi masa depan ekosistem web. Oleh karena itu, mempelajari WebAssembly bukan hanya menambah skill, tetapi juga investasi penting bagi developer untuk menghadapi era aplikasi web generasi baru.

Baca Juga:Cloud Computing sebagai Fondasi Transformasi Digital di Industri

Related posts